Understanding Steel Check Valves Essential Components in Fluid Systems


Steel check valves are critical components in various fluid systems, widely used to ensure the smooth and efficient flow of liquids and gases. Their primary purpose is to prevent backflow, which can lead to system inefficiencies and potential damage. This article explores the functionalities, applications, and advantages of steel check valves.


Check valves are designed to allow fluid to flow in one direction while preventing reverse flow. Made from durable materials such as steel, these valves are particularly well-suited for high-pressure applications. Their robust construction enables them to withstand extreme conditions, making them a popular choice in industries such as oil and gas, water treatment, and manufacturing.


One of the key features of steel check valves is their mechanism, which primarily relies on gravity or spring pressure to close the valve when backflow occurs. This automatic operation ensures that the valve responds quickly to changes in pressure, maintaining the integrity of the system. There are several types of check valves, including swing, lift, and diaphragm designs, each tailored for specific applications and installation configurations.

The applications of steel check valves are diverse. In the oil and gas industry, for example, these valves help regulate the flow of crude oil and natural gas, preventing backflow that could result in hazardous situations. In water treatment facilities, steel check valves play a vital role in maintaining water quality and pressure by preventing contamination from backflow.


Another important application is in plumbing systems, where check valves prevent wastewater from flowing back into clean water lines, thereby protecting public health. Additionally, these valves are commonly used in heating systems and fire protection systems to ensure that water flows correctly and does not reverse direction unexpectedly.


The advantages of steel check valves go beyond their durability. They are generally low-maintenance, which makes them cost-effective over time. Their automatic operation reduces the need for external controls, simplifying the system design. Furthermore, the high strength of steel allows these valves to be compact, saving space in installations where every inch counts.
